Audition Updates and How to Apply
For aspiring singers, The Voice Australia is a golden opportunity to showcase their talent to the nation. If you dream of standing on that stage, belting out your favorite tunes, and maybe even winning the whole thing, you're probably wondering about auditions. While the audition process for 2025 hasn't officially kicked off, we can look at previous years to get a good idea of what to expect. Generally, auditions start with online applications. This is where you'll submit your basic information, maybe a video of you singing, and explain why you want to be on the show. Think of this as your first impression, so make it count!
The producers and casting team sift through thousands of applications, looking for those special voices and compelling stories. If you make it through the initial online stage, you'll likely be invited to an in-person audition. This could be a closed audition with just the casting team, or it might be a larger open call where you perform in front of a bigger audience. Nerves are natural, but this is your chance to shine, so prepare your song choices, practice your performance, and let your personality come through. Keep an eye on the official The Voice Australia website and social media channels for the most up-to-date information on audition dates, locations, and requirements. They'll usually announce the details well in advance, so you'll have plenty of time to get ready. One of the best tips for auditioning is to choose songs that really highlight your vocal strengths. Pick something that you love to sing and that you feel confident performing. It's also important to be yourself. The coaches and the audience are looking for authenticity, so don't try to be someone you're not. Remember, The Voice is about finding unique voices and personalities, so let yours shine! Potential Format Changes and New Twists
To keep things fresh and exciting, The Voice Australia often introduces format tweaks and new twists each season. This keeps viewers engaged and adds an element of surprise to the competition. While we don't know the specific changes planned for 2025, we can look at past seasons and international versions of the show for clues. In previous years, we've seen additions like the 'The Block' – where coaches can prevent each other from acquiring a contestant – or changes to the battle rounds and knockout rounds. These additions create strategic moments and often lead to some dramatic TV! Other possibilities might include changes to the live shows, perhaps incorporating more viewer voting or introducing new challenges for the contestants. International versions of The Voice sometimes test out innovative formats, and The Voice Australia often takes inspiration from these. For example, some versions have experimented with a 'comeback stage' where eliminated contestants get a second chance, or a 'four-way knockout' round that adds extra pressure to the performers. Speculated Premiere Date and Broadcast Details
The big question on every fan's mind: When will The Voice Australia 2025 premiere? While an official date hasn't been announced yet, we can make some educated guesses based on previous seasons. Typically, The Voice Australia airs in the first half of the year, often starting around February or March. This timing allows the show to capitalize on the post-summer TV audience and build momentum leading into the mid-year ratings period. The broadcast details, including the network and time slot, are usually consistent from year to year. In Australia, The Voice has traditionally aired on Channel Seven, and it's likely that this will continue for the 2025 season. The show usually airs on Sunday, Monday, and Tuesday nights, making it a primetime staple for viewers across the country.
